Brier Hill and Smoky Hollow—two of Youngstown’s most storied Italian neighborhoods—are where this pizza’s story begins. Though Anne and Michael didn’t grow up together, their childhoods mirrored one another in the best ways: family gardens, Sunday suppers, and the unmistakable smell of sauce simmering on the stove.
Each spent their early years with grandparents who had immigrated to the area, helping open canned tomatoes and peppers from backyard harvests. Their grandmother’s version of pizza was simple and deeply rooted in tradition—focaccia-style bread topped with homemade tomato sauce, garden peppers, and sharp Romano cheese. In their households, this wasn’t called Brier Hill pizza. It was just pizza.
The name Brier Hill Pizza would come later. At St. Anthony’s Church in the heart of the Brier Hill neighborhood, a similar style of pizza was served during Friday gatherings. Over time, the pizza became closely associated with the church and the neighborhood itself. And so, the name stuck.

At Avalon Downtown Pizzeria in Youngstown, our Brier Hill Pizza is more than a local favorite—it’s a tribute to tradition. Inspired by the iconic style that originated in Youngstown’s Brier Hill neighborhood, this pizza features a thick tomato sauce, roasted peppers, and grated Romano cheese on a focaccia-style crust. No mozzarella, just the classic flavors the neighborhood is known for.
